Frequently Asked Questions About Water Heater Repair in Walton, KY

This unpleasant odor happens when bacteria in your water react with the magnesium anode rod inside the tank. We can resolve this in Walton, KY by flushing the tank and replacing the standard rod with an aluminum-zinc or powered anode rod.
Hard water is very tough on tankless heaters because the intense heat causes calcium to rapidly build up inside the narrow heat exchanger. You must have your tankless unit descaled annually to prevent irreversible damage.
For an electric unit, a broken lower heating element means only the top half of the water is being heated. For a gas unit, the dip tube that directs cold water to the bottom of the tank might be broken, mixing cold water with the hot.
If your home is on a closed plumbing system (such as having a pressure reducing valve), thermal expansion can cause dangerous pressure spikes when water heats up. An expansion tank absorbs this pressure and protects your water heater.
A standard traditional tank water heater generally lasts 8 to 12 years with proper maintenance. Tankless water heaters have a longer lifespan and can often last 15 to 20 years if they are flushed annually.
